Temperature Dependence of Even-Odd Effects in Small Superconducting Systems

Abstract

Generalized BCS equations which consistently include the projection on the particle-number parity are derived from a systematic variational method. Numerical solutions are given that are illustrative of ultra-small metallic grains. Compared to the BCS approximation, the pairing is slightly enhanced in even and noticeably inhibited in odd systems. In the latter case, the gap increases with T near T=0; for a suitably small pairing this can result in a reentrance phenomenon. Paramagnetic effects are evaluated as functions of the temperature and the magnetic field.
